On October 13, local time, Celsia, a large Colombian power company, awarded the company's Palmyra #3 photovoltaic power station project. A new energy spot exchange bidding project.

Palmyra #3 photovoltaic power station project is located in Palmyra City, Cauca Valley, western Colombia, about 27 kilometers away from the capital Cali, with an installed capacity of 9.9MW. The content of the contract includes the design, supply, construction, installation, commissioning and operation and maintenance of the photovoltaic power station.
